'Mary Had A Little Lab' by Sue Fliess- We Love to Read

Grades: 1st Grade, 2nd Grade, Kindergarten
Subjects: Books, Reading

Student Instructions

Mary was trying to solve a problem in the beginning of the story, 'Mary Had A Little Lab'. What type of invention can you create to help Mary, solve her problem? 1. Tap add Add Response. 2. Use the pencil pen glowpen drawing tools to draw an invention. 3. Use the mic microphone tool to explain how your invention solved the problem. 4. Tap the check green check to add to your Journal. OR 1. Tap add Add Response. 2. Use materials around the room to create or draw your invention. 3. Use the photo photo tool to take a picture of your invention. 4. Tap the mic microphone tool to explain how your invention solved the problem. 5. Tap the check green check to add to your Journal.

Teacher Notes (not visible to students)

Overview: Assign this activity as a follow-up to Seesaw's We Love to Read Challenge virtual author event with author Sue Fliess. Ms. Fliess read her book, 'Mary Had A Little Lab' and students learned about a young inventor who wants a pet, but can't buy one. She creates a new invention where she can makes her own pet sheep! In this activity, students will become young inventors and create their own invention to help Mary. They will draw a picture of their invention and explain their invention. How to Use This Activity: Differentiate by having students draw a picture of their invention on paper, and then use the photo tool in Seesaw to capture their drawing. Materials: None *Paper, markers, crayons if students are drawing themselves off Seesaw. Standards: ISTE 1.6 Activity created by author Sue Fliess.
